When the rest of the telecom players are encashing on the telecom boom in the nation, state-owned BSNL is losing in the race. The firm has just added a little over one million subscribers across the country, against 5 to 6 million by the rivals, making it one of the worst performers in the industry. This has triggered an emergency-like situation at the corporation and BSNL is working out a plan to expand the capacity in its existing network, pending the fructification of its tender to increase network capacity by over 23 million lines which has been mired in one controversy after another.

Existing capacity of BSNL is little over 1 million connections for the nation.
